In fact I have fixed the problem now. I have compiled "smbmnt", but I have
not placed the samba files in the "install" directory that specificed at the
compile time, or placed in the "$PATH" (I have placed it in /tmp for
testing...). So the "smbmount" cannot find "smbmnt". It is fixed after I
modify the $PATH.

However, I have another question, "smbmnt" accesses a file "/etc/mtab",
which is sometimes read-only in an embedded system. I have modified the
codes so that it now access a dummy file in /tmp. "smbmnt" seems to be
working now but is there any potential problem?
